Seniors in a nursing home would appreciate Xenia, Ohio, for its community-oriented atmosphere and access to various resources tailored to their needs. The city is home to the Greene County Council on Aging, which offers a range of services including meal delivery programs and social activities designed specifically for older adults. Additionally, the Xenia Community Center provides fitness classes and recreational activities that promote active lifestyles among seniors. Nearby, the historic downtown area features charming shops and parks where residents can enjoy leisurely strolls and engage with the broader community.

Resources for seniors in Xenia, OH
The Miami Valley Community Action Partnership, located in Xenia, OH, is dedicated to supporting seniors in the community through a variety of essential services. They offer counseling for seniors who are at risk of default or delinquency on their financial obligations, helping them to stay in their homes and maintain stability. Additionally, their home weatherization assistance program helps seniors reduce utility costs, ensuring greater comfort during changing seasons. For those facing urgent financial crises like eviction, the non-profit provides one-time financial assistance aimed at promoting self-sufficiency and preventing homelessness. With a commitment to enhancing the quality of life for seniors, Miami Valley CAP plays a vital role in fostering independence and security for older adults in the region. For more information or assistance, you can reach them at (937) 376-7747.
Senior Resource Connection is a dedicated non-profit organization based in Xenia, OH, that provides essential services to seniors in the Greater Miami Valley. Catering to those who are unable to prepare their own meals, the organization offers daily home-delivered meals, ensuring that seniors have access to nutritious food. Available in both hot and frozen options, each meal comes with bread and milk to enhance the dining experience. Additionally, Senior Resource Connection understands the diverse dietary needs of its clients and is able to accommodate special requests for low sugar or low salt meals. While the program is subsidized to keep costs manageable, contributions from seniors are warmly welcomed, allowing for continued support of this vital service. For more information or to inquire about meal delivery, interested individuals can contact them at (937) 223-8246.
The Salvation Army of Central Ohio, located in Xenia, OH, is a dedicated faith-based nonprofit organization that aims to support low-income seniors facing financial challenges. They offer emergency bill assistance and may provide seasonal rent help for those whose income falls below 125% of the federal poverty level. Additionally, seniors at risk of utility disconnection or in need of reconnection services may be eligible for seasonal utility assistance. For further inquiries or support, individuals can contact them at (614) 221-6561.
People Working Cooperatively (PWC), located in Xenia, OH, is dedicated to assisting low-income seniors by enabling them to live safely and independently in their homes. Through a team of dedicated volunteers, PWC provides vital home repairs such as furnace replacements, electrical upgrades, and plumbing system fixes, addressing urgent needs that ensure the safety and comfort of senior residents. Additionally, volunteers offer support with routine maintenance tasks like yard work, further enhancing the quality of life for these individuals. The organization also runs the Modifications for Mobility program, which focuses on installing ramps, grab bars, and other essential devices that empower seniors to maintain their mobility and independence at home. For more information or assistance, PWC can be reached at (513) 351-7921.
The Homestead Exemption Program in Xenia, OH, offers significant property tax relief for local seniors. By participating in this program, eligible seniors can benefit from a $25,000 property tax exemption, easing their financial burden. Additionally, those who are 100% disabled due to military service may qualify for double the exemption amount. To maintain these tax savings, accepted participants must reapply annually. For more information or to determine eligibility, seniors can contact the program at (937) 562-5065.
Considerations for seniors living in Xenia, OH
Affordable cost of living: Xenia, Ohio has a relatively low cost of living compared to other cities in the state, making it an affordable option for seniors on fixed incomes.
Access to healthcare: Seniors in Xenia have access to a variety of healthcare services including hospitals, clinics and medical professionals.
Community support: Xenia residents have a strong sense of community and are supportive of their neighbors, providing seniors with valuable social connections and resources.
Outdoor recreation: The city offers numerous parks, hiking trails, and golf courses that provide seniors with opportunities for physical activity and contact with nature.
Transportation options: Xenia has public transportation options available to seniors who may not be able to drive or need assistance getting around.
Senior-friendly amenities: Many local businesses cater to seniors by providing age-friendly amenities such as discounts, wheelchair accommodations, and specialized services tailored to their specific needs.
Cultural attractions: The city is home to several museums, theaters, art galleries, and other cultural attractions that offer entertainment and education for older adults who enjoy exploring new things. Overall, the combination of affordability, healthcare accessibility, community support, outdoor activities and senior-friendly amenities makes Xenia an attractive place for seniors to live.
